Output 598458ac33fe53c8fcc4f29d24b2c76ce4b2af31fcb95176cf8a67ce55be1ac3:1

value
10437
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c6e7704a6f811e8b2a5167d9d8514c2693f197d0 OP_EQUALVERIFY OP_CHECKSIG
address
1K8i3d1CvVv1EVVjbxa7U8aD42dKG8LfR6
transaction
598458ac33fe53c8fcc4f29d24b2c76ce4b2af31fcb95176cf8a67ce55be1ac3
confirmations
107130
spent
true